Quote:
Originally Posted by Arct1k View Post
Export values to include drop down selections
Yes and no. The "export" code automatically looks for any form field with the attribute "text", pulls the value, and puts the name/value pair into a table to display. If I add the dropdown values as well, the export box will start to get too big (already large enough). Also, each name/value pair is on a seperate line so it might be confusing. Changing it is possible, just not practical.
